Because most of the products are designed for large pools, the biggest issue I've had with smaller pools is determining how much chemical to add. I researched several pool websites and discovered that to maintain proper chlorine levels, I can simply add 1/2 cup of bleach daily, along with tablets in a floater. First, I laid down a row of pavers, followed by pea gravel. Because you don't want any sharp objects under there, the pavers keep the Little Rocks from getting up beneath the lining. It has done an excellent job of keeping the kids' feet from getting muddy all the time and tracking it into the pool.

Keep in mind that most towns now have the following swimming pool laws: A fence is required for anything that can hold 24 inches or more of water. It makes no difference whether it's a permanent or temporary pool. We had to return ours because our next-door neighbor was a jerk and had reported us for having it.
